This revision was automatically updated to reflect the committed changes.
Closed by commit R120:2558f3626280: [analog-clock] Allow themes to define hand
shadow offset & hand rot center (authored by kossebau).
CHANGED PRIOR TO COMMIT
https://phabricator.kde.org/D20112?vs=55777&id=56045#toc
REPO
kossebau added a comment.
Looking around on store.kde.org, I saw quite some clocks of (old) themes
which have hands that are e.g. only indicators directly at the border. Or are
ghost-like pointers floating disconnected from the center.
They usually compensate by having an empty region until
kossebau updated this revision to Diff 55777.
kossebau added a comment.
Instead of using the size of a hint to define the rotation center of a hand
shape, use the relative position of the (center of) hint.
This allows to define rotation centers outside of the hand element, like
useful for
kossebau added a comment.
To test, you can download the Unicorn theme from store.kde.org, then edit the
.local/share/plasma/desktoptheme/unicorn/widgets/clock.svg and append this
before the final ``:
Reloading the theme will then fix the clock to look like thi
kossebau created this revision.
kossebau added reviewers: Plasma, VDG, mart, davidedmundson, ngraham.
Herald added a project: Plasma.
Herald added a subscriber: plasma-devel.
kossebau requested review of this revision.
REVISION SUMMARY
Currently the shadow offset of the hands as well as the rota